Why Buy a Double Chaise Sofa?
If you want to stretch out by yourself you can use a chaise. Sofas are, in contrast are designed to seat many people.
A double chaise sofa is a bold design statement that makes an impact in an open-plan space. It is a great spot to gather your family or friends to enjoy drinks before a meal.

The main distinction between a chaise and the sofa is that a chaise is more elongated and designed to relax, whereas a sofa is more of an oval shape and can accommodate more people in one space. Regardless of which you choose either style, they can look amazing in any space with the right styling.
The elegant curves of chaises make them a great option for sunrooms and reading corners. You can add bold colors, such as deep reds or blues or neutral shades that go well with your furniture. Sofas are the foundation of any living space. They can be styled with fashionable pillows and throws with contrasting patterns and colors to make them stand out.
Sofas and chaises can be made to look amazing by adding a console or coffee table. They look stunning when paired up with an area rug, which can help define the seating arrangement. A sofa is for gathering and spending time with friends or family. It's typically shorter across than a chaise and features wider seating areas to hold several people. It's also more comfortable with a higher backs and deeper seats to support longer conversations.
Some furniture buyers want to have the best of both by selecting a combination sofa and chaise. This lets you use a chaise for relaxation and recline in a reading nook or sunroom while having guests seated on the sofa for games, movies, and chat.
